Bosnia, meanwhile, have a big new get in Emir Karic having swapped across from Austria and that, tbh, really sorts their defence out, esp with Kolasinac back from injury. Goals will be a problem given Dzeko is cold and they can't just grind a draw vs Romania and hope on the last day.

Now the clown car of call ups has stopped, Kosovo look a good, settled side but fair play to Aro Muric getting himself suspended for the Slovenia game as a GK. One point across the two games likely books their playoff spot. They'll do that.

Tactically, Paunovic is very 4-2-3-1 but I don't see that this squad has the wingers to really push up (esp at Wembley!). Radonjic is a wild call up for a coach who has had dressing room issues at his recent clubs given he's spent the season being not exactly Mr Professionalism at Zvezda.

There's positive beneficiaries - Ratkov being the main one, as well as the welcome inclusion of actual full-backs. I don't agree with everything in the squad (Radonjic and Katai, particularly) and the midfield looks quite flat (4-4-1-1 is my guess) but it's a lot more balanced than last time

Speaking of Serbia, it's interesting to see that, save for Rajkovic, all the Middle East based players are gone - no Simic, no Maksimovic (who had done well with his chances lately) and no Mitrovic. A clear sign that you've got to play at a high level to be considered.
